Support is already present in AE2 for 1.19.3. The only issue is the Dependencies Version needs to be updated since JEI is now updated.

AE2 Requesting 11.30.230 - 12.0.0.
JEI is now version 12.0.2.2

To fix this for future reference and updates and to make it easier on the AE2 team would it be possible to just add a universal Dependencies from say the first version for 1.19.3 to Any that references 1.19.3 compatibility

commented

Support is already present in AE2 for 1.19.3

It was built against the 1.19.2 version and we just left that in while JEI for 1.19.3 was unavailable. But yeah, we just have to bump the version, see if that breaks anything (if they didn't change their API, it shouldn't) and then release that.
